First Things First: What Even IS a Screw?
At its most basic, a screw is a fastener with a threaded shank and a head. The threads bite into the material to create a strong hold, while the head allows you to drive it in with a tool like a screwdriver or drill. But the magic is in the specifics. The wrong thread type on hard metal can cause the screw to snap, while a screw without corrosion resistance for outdoor use will rust away quickly .
A Quick Look at Common Screw Types
Screw Type | Best For | Key Features to Look For |
|---|---|---|
Wood Screws | Wood-to-wood fastening, furniture, decks | Coarse threads, sharp point, partial threading (unthreaded section under the head for stronger pull) |
Machine Screws | Electronics, appliances, metal assemblies | Used with a nut or a tapped hole, finer threads, various head styles (flat, oval, round) |
Sheet Metal Screws | Fastening metal sheets, plastic, or other thin materials | Sharp point, threads run the full length of the shank |
Concrete Screws | Anchoring into concrete, brick, or block | Often blue or black (hardened), requires a pre-drilled hole, special high-low thread design |
Self-Tapping Screws | Metal, plastic (where no pre-existing thread exists) | Creates its own thread as it's driven in, saving a step |
️ How to Choose: A Simple 3-Step Framework
I use this mental checklist every time I need to pick a screw. It hasn't let me down yet.
Identify the MATERIALS You're Fastening: This is the most critical step. Is it wood to wood? Metal to drywall? Plastic to concrete? The materials determine the screw type. For example, you'd use coarse-threaded wood screws for lumber, but fine-threaded machine screws for a metal project box.
Consider the ENVIRONMENT: Will the screw be indoors or outdoors? In a damp bathroom or a dry garage? For outdoor or moist environments, you must choose corrosion-resistant screws. Look for stainless steel, or screws with coatings like zinc or ceramic finishes. Using a plain steel screw outside is a recipe for rust stains and failure.
Determine the LOAD REQUIREMENTS: How much weight or stress will the connection bear? A picture frame needs a light-duty screw. A deck railing or a heavy shelf needs a heavy-duty screw, which often means a larger diameter (thicker gauge) and potentially a different type, like a lag screw.

Pro Tips and Common Mistakes to Avoid
I've learned a lot from my own mistakes, so you don't have to.
Don't Mix and Match Drills and Screw Types: Using a standard drill bit for a concrete screw won't work; you need a special masonry bit. For self-tapping screws into metal, the correctly sized pilot hole is crucial.
The Right Driver Bit is Key: Using a worn-out or incorrect driver bit (like a Phillips head for a Pozidriv screw) can strip the screw head, making it nearly impossible to remove. Make sure your bit is in good condition and fits snugly.
Consider the Head Style: This affects both the tool and the look. Flat heads sit flush with the surface. Pan heads are rounded and protrude. Hex heads can be driven with a wrench for high torque.
